Wranglers introduce Gulutzan as GM, head coach
Friday, May 30, 2003 | 10:36 a.m.
The Las Vegas Wranglers announced that Glen Gulutzan will serve as the club's first general manager and head coach when they begin play this fall in the ECHL.
Gulutzan, 31, is a native of The Pas, Manitoba. He comes to Las Vegas after four seasons as a player-assistant coach for the Fresno Falcons under ex-Las Vegas Thunder player and Fresno head coach Blaine Moore.
During Gulutzan's tenure as a player-assistant coach, the Falcons won the 2001-02 Taylor Cup Championship. The Falcons made a return appearance to the WCHL Final this season, dropping Game 7 to the San Diego Gulls.
Gulutzan, the Falcons' all time leading scorer and a two-time WCHL All-Star, has chosen to move behind the bench permanently after a nine-year career.
"My family and I are extremely excited to be here in Las Vegas," Gulutzan said. "This is a tremendous opportunity for me, but it is also a big responsibility. There is a lot of work to be done, and I am committed to putting a winning team on the ice."
